Can I get compensation for psychological injuries?

Ask a Human Rights Law lawyer in Ipswich

Yes, psychological injuries like PTSD and depression can be compensated if they are a result of the incident.;You will need medical documentation to support the claim of psychological injury.

How does bankruptcy affect credit rating?

Ask a Human Rights Law lawyer in Ipswich

Bankruptcy significantly impacts your credit rating, making it difficult to obtain credit in the future.;The record of bankruptcy remains on your credit report for up to five years or longer in some cases.
